Designing robust geocoding pipelines to reconcile ambiguous place names and improve location accuracy.
This evergreen guide explains systematic strategies for resolving ambiguous geography, aligning diverse data sources, and refining geocoding accuracy through layered validation, contextual cues, and scalable architectures.
July 24, 2025
Facebook X Reddit
Geocoding sits at the crossroads of data quality and spatial insight, shaping how organizations interpret maps, demographics, and logistics. Ambiguity arises when place names share similarities across regions, when jurisdictions change, or when historical labels persist in modern datasets. A robust pipeline begins with deliberate data collection, ensuring authoritative gazetteers, authoritative boundaries, and versioned references. It then implements staged matching, where fuzzy logic progressively narrows candidates. Validation layers compare coordinates to known features, distances to related objects, and temporal plausibility. The result is a pipeline that not only returns coordinates but also provides confidence scores and audit trails that help analysts understand why a result was chosen.
A practical geocoding workflow combines normalization, candidate generation, and adjudication. Normalization standardizes case, accents, and variants, reducing misalignment from inconsistent spellings. Candidate generation leverages multiple indices, including administrative codes, place hierarchies, and user-contributed aliases. Adjudication applies rules informed by geography, business logic, and user intent to select the most plausible match. Throughout, data lineage is preserved so engineers can trace a decision from input to output. This approach minimizes erroneous geolocations, lowers the risk of misrouting in delivery systems, and improves repeatability for audits and compliance. The process should be designed to scale with data volumes and regional complexity.
Incorporating multiple data streams to strengthen matches
Layered validation means verifying matches at several levels before finalizing a geocode. At the street and postal level, cross-reference with official postal databases to confirm plausible address components. At the city and county level, compare邻近 features such as known landmarks, transport hubs, or government offices to assess spatial context. Temporal checks help when places change names or boundaries; a match should be evaluated against the version of the gazetteer that corresponds to the event date. Confidence scoring combines proximity, consistency with surrounding records, and the density of supporting evidence. When a candidate fails, the system should gracefully propose alternatives rather than forcing a single, brittle result.
ADVERTISEMENT
ADVERTISEMENT
The adjudication layer benefits from contextual signals, such as user behavior, device location accuracy, and domain-specific semantics. In retail analytics, for instance, a location near a warehouse could be prioritized for fulfillment routing. In public health, administrative boundaries may demand stricter adherence to official polygons to avoid misclassification. By maintaining a flexible rule set, teams can tailor the pipeline to evolving needs while maintaining a documented rationale for each decision. This transparency supports trust with stakeholders who rely on precise geography for planning, reporting, and operations.
Design patterns for scalable and auditable geocoding
Integrating diverse data streams strengthens geocoding accuracy by providing corroborating signals. Raster and vector overlays help validate pixel-level and polygon-level alignments, ensuring the geographic footprint matches expected extents. Telemetry from mobile devices offers real-time hints about usable region boundaries, but must be tempered with privacy controls and error modeling. Bibliographic sources, corporate addresses, and customer profiles contribute semantic context that narrows candidate sets. When streams disagree, the pipeline should downweight uncertain inputs and escalate to human-in-the-loop review if necessary. This multi-source fusion reduces systematic errors and improves resilience across regions with sparse official data.
ADVERTISEMENT
ADVERTISEMENT
Quality controls, including automated anomaly detection and periodic audits, keep the pipeline trustworthy over time. Statistical monitors can flag improbable jumps in coordinates, sudden shifts in candidate rankings, or sudden surges in unmatched records. Reconciliation routines reconcile old and new data layers as gazetteer updates roll out, preserving historical continuity where required. Versioned configurations ensure that changes do not silently alter behavior. Regularly scheduled evaluations against ground truth datasets help quantify improvements and identify blind spots, guiding future investments in coverage and precision.
Human-in-the-loop practices and governance considerations
A modular architecture separates concerns: data intake, normalization, candidate generation, adjudication, and delivery. Each module can be developed, tested, and deployed independently, enabling teams to adopt new algorithms or data sources without destabilizing the entire system. Asynchronous processing and queuing provide resilience against bursts in demand, while idempotent operations prevent repeated misgeocoding when retried. Logging captures inputs, intermediate states, and final decisions, creating a traceable record that auditors can examine. Observability, including dashboards and alerting, helps operators spot performance regressions early and respond with targeted fixes.
In practice, a robust pipeline leverages probabilistic reasoning alongside deterministic rules. Probability models estimate the likelihood that a candidate point is correct given the surrounding geography, while rules enforce domain constraints such as political boundaries or serviceable regions. The interplay between stochastic inference and rule-based adjudication yields both flexibility and accountability. To keep models current, teams should schedule regular retraining with fresh data, monitor drift in feature distributions, and maintain a catalog of feature importance. A culture of reproducibility ensures that anyone can reproduce a geocoding decision from raw input to final coordinates.
ADVERTISEMENT
ADVERTISEMENT
Practical tips for ongoing improvement and adoption
Human input remains valuable when ambiguity crosses thresholds that automation cannot safely resolve. Review workflows should present concise, interpretable justifications alongside candidate options, enabling rapid decision-making by domain experts. For sensitive applications—like disaster response or critical infrastructure planning—expert oversight can prevent cascading errors from misinterpreted place names. Governance policies define who can approve exceptions, how updates are tested, and how conflicts are resolved between competing data sources. Cycles of feedback from end users further refine heuristics, ensuring the system remains aligned with real-world expectations and evolving naming conventions.
Data governance also covers privacy, licensing, and provenance. When incorporating third-party gazetteers, agreements should specify reuse rights and update cadence. Geocoding pipelines must mask or redact sensitive identifiers where appropriate, and access controls should enforce least privilege. Provenance tracking provides an immutable record of data origin, transformations, and decisions. This transparency supports audits, compliance reporting, and collaboration across teams. By embedding governance into daily operations, organizations reduce risk while maintaining the accuracy gains that come from richer data ecosystems.
Start with a clear problem statement and aligned success metrics before building a pipeline. Define target accuracy, acceptable confidence thresholds, and the level of explainability required for stakeholders. Collect representative test sets that cover common ambiguities, regional peculiarities, and historical changes in place names. Use phased rollouts to validate each enhancement, recording performance gains and any unintended side effects. Encourage cross-functional collaboration between data engineers, analysts, and domain experts to surface edge cases early. A healthy feedback loop ensures the system evolves in step with user needs and the complex geography it models.
Finally, document lessons learned and cultivate a culture of continuous improvement. Maintain a living catalog of aliases, boundary updates, and adjudication rules so new team members can onboard quickly. Invest in scalable tooling for data quality checks, lineage, and impact assessment. Regularly review performance across regions with uneven data coverage to identify gaps and prioritize investments. By prioritizing reliability, transparency, and adaptability, a geocoding pipeline becomes not just a technical asset but a strategic enabler for accurate location intelligence and actionable insights.
Related Articles
A comprehensive guide on building geospatial feature stores that consolidate location-based features, streamline data pipelines, accelerate model training, and improve real-time serving for location-aware applications across industries.
July 18, 2025
A practical guide explores scalable vector tiles and dynamic geodata integration, detailing architectures, pipelines, and performance strategies that empower responsive maps, real-time analytics, and robust user experiences across devices.
August 10, 2025
This evergreen guide explains how change detection from satellite imagery informs understanding urban growth patterns, informal settlement emergence, and planning implications by integrating trends, methods, and practical workflows for resilient city development.
July 19, 2025
A comprehensive exploration of how multi-objective optimization guides site selection, balancing profitability, ecological stewardship, and community impact through data-driven decision making and stakeholder collaboration.
July 25, 2025
This evergreen guide explores a flexible modeling approach for geography-based data, emphasizing nonparametric techniques that accommodate spatial dependencies, nonlinear patterns, and irregular sample distributions without rigid assumptions.
July 26, 2025
This evergreen guide explores how combinatorial optimization, when integrated with spatial constraints, reshapes urban delivery routing. It reveals practical methods to minimize travel time, reduce emissions, and improve reliability for fleets handling numerous stops daily.
July 31, 2025
This evergreen guide explores how transfer learning in geospatial analytics enables robust land cover classification when sensor types, seasonal shifts, and imaging conditions vary, ensuring resilient models and actionable insights.
July 21, 2025
This evergreen guide explains how to employ spatial cross-validation to assess models fairly when data come from diverse regions, accounting for spatial structure, regional heterogeneity, and potential biases in evaluation.
July 31, 2025
Spatial clustering in marketing uses geographic data to identify market segments by visiting patterns, age and income profiles, and nearby rivals, guiding store placement, promotions, and resource allocation across regions.
July 22, 2025
Satellite time-series analysis offers a precise lens to observe subtle plant phenology shifts, enabling proactive ecosystem management and resilient agricultural systems through continuous, data-driven monitoring and early warning signals.
July 18, 2025
High-resolution satellite phenology offers a detailed lens on crop vitality, timing planting windows, and adapting practices to seasonal cycles, enabling farmers and policymakers to optimize yields, resource use, and resilience.
July 23, 2025
This guide explains how spatially adaptive smoothing preserves critical local detail in environmental maps while reducing random noise, enabling more reliable indicators at fine scales for planning, monitoring, and policy decisions.
July 16, 2025
This evergreen article outlines how to design and deploy place-based recommendation systems that respect spatial constraints, user preferences, data privacy, and real-time dynamics, ensuring scalable, ethical, and accurate suggestions across diverse use cases.
July 18, 2025
A practical, evergreen exploration of spatial treatment effect methods that reveal how local programs influence nearby regions, how spillovers occur, and how interference can be measured, modeled, and interpreted for policy insight.
July 15, 2025
This evergreen guide distills robust strategies for labeling and annotating geospatial imagery, focusing on consistency, traceability, quality control, and scalable workflows that empower reliable machine learning outcomes across diverse geographic contexts and data sources.
August 07, 2025
Spatial sensitivity mapping integrates soil chemistry, hydrology, and land use to prioritize remediation zones, guiding efficient resource allocation and proactive contamination mitigation with measurable, actionable outcomes for communities and ecosystems.
August 12, 2025
This evergreen guide examines how transferability assessments reveal where a model performs reliably across diverse geographies and environmental contexts, helping practitioners prioritize improvements, select robust deployments, and manage risk when data distributions shift in real-world settings.
August 08, 2025
A practical guide to building repeatable map prototyping environments that support collaborative decision making, iterative design, and transparent workflows for diverse stakeholders across planning, policy, and scientific contexts.
July 23, 2025
This evergreen guide explains how geospatial point pattern analysis and clustering illuminate crime concentrations, enabling proactive, data-informed community policing that adapts to evolving neighborhood safety needs.
July 21, 2025
This evergreen guide explores how to craft privacy-preserving aggregated maps that still deliver actionable policy insights, balancing data value with ethical safeguards, transparency, and practical implementation across diverse contexts.
August 08, 2025